Types of Incontinence Common in Individuals with Intellectual Disabilities

Incontinence varies based on underlying conditions, mobility, and cognitive abilities. Identifying the right type helps in selecting the best intellectual disabilities diapers.

🔹 Urinary Incontinence: Loss of bladder control due to neurological or developmental disorders.
🔹 Fecal Incontinence: Difficulty controlling bowel movements, often linked to sensory or mobility issues.
🔹 Functional Incontinence: Inability to reach the restroom due to physical or cognitive limitations.
🔹 Overflow Incontinence: Bladder overfills due to nerve damage or weak bladder muscles.
🔹 Mixed Incontinence: Combination of two or more types requiring specialized diapers for disabled adults.

How Cognitive and Physical Challenges Influence Incontinence Care?

Individuals with intellectual disabilities may struggle with:

Communication Barriers: Difficulty expressing discomfort or the need for a diaper change.

Sensory Sensitivities: Discomfort with certain diaper materials, leading to rejection or distress.

Limited Mobility: Challenges in reaching the restroom on time, increasing reliance on intellectual disabilities diapers.

Behavioral Responses: Resistance to diaper changes due to routine disruption or discomfort.

🔹 Care Tip: Establish a scheduled changing routine to reduce discomfort and skin issues.

Pull-Ups vs. Tape-Style: When to Use Each

Diapers Pull-Ups (Protective Underwear)

✅ Ideal for individuals who can dress themselves.
✅ Provides a discreet, underwear-like fit.
✅ Best for moderate incontinence.

Tape-Style Diapers (Tab Closure Briefs)

✅ Designed for individuals needing caregiver assistance.
✅ Allows for easy changes without removing clothing.
✅ Best for heavy incontinence or overnight use.

Overnight vs. Daytime: Best Choices for Absorbency & Skin Health

Overnight Diapers

✅ Extra absorbency to prevent leaks during sleep.
✅ Locks in moisture to protect skin.
✅ Best for severe incontinence or long wear.

Daytime Diapers

✅ Lightweight and breathable for comfort.
✅ Less bulky for mobility and ease of movement.
✅ Best for mild to moderate incontinence.

Are There Financial Aid Programs to Help with the Cost of Diapers?

Many programs provide free or discounted intellectual disabilities diapers for eligible individuals.

The cost of diapers for disabled adults can be overwhelming. Several programs help reduce expenses through financial aid and free supplies.

✔ Medicaid Coverage for Incontinence Supplies

✅ Medicaid covers incontinence products in most states.
✅ Eligibility depends on medical necessity and a doctor’s prescription.
✅ Coverage varies by state; check local guidelines.

Children with developmental disabilities like autism, as well as Down Syndrome, cerebral palsy, and a host of other disabilities, can usually receive free diapers through Medicaid.

✔ Non-Profit Diaper Assistance Programs

✅ Many charities offer free diapers for individuals with disabilities.
✅ Organizations like the Diaper Bank Network assist families in need.
✅ Some programs provide monthly diaper shipments.

✔ How to Apply for Free or Discounted Diapers

✅ Contact local Medicaid offices for incontinence supply coverage.
✅ Apply through non-profits offering diaper assistance.
✅ Some manufacturers provide discounts for bulk purchases.

Flexible Spending Accounts are special, tax-free accounts that you can put money into to pay for medical expenses.

How Can Caregivers Manage Incontinence Easily?

A structured routine and the right products ensure hygiene and comfort for individuals with incontinence.

Managing incontinence requires planning, patience, and the right intellectual disabilities youth diapers. Here’s how caregivers can make the process easier.

✔ Daily Routine Hacks – Preventing Accidents & Ensuring Cleanliness

✅ Establish a regular changing schedule to prevent leaks.

✅ Keep extra supplies within easy reach.

✅ Encourage hydration but limit fluids before bedtime.

✔ Preventing Skin Irritation – Best Practices & Product Recommendations

✅ Use hypoallergenic diapers to prevent rashes.

✅ Apply barrier creams to protect the skin.

✅ Choose breathable, high-absorbency diapers for comfort.

✔ Storage & Disposal – Handling Diapers Discreetly & Hygienically

✅ Use odor-locking disposal bins for hygiene.

✅ Store diapers in a cool, dry place to maintain quality.

✅ Choose biodegradable disposal bags for eco-friendly waste management.

 

By following these steps, caregivers can ensure dignity, hygiene, and comfort for individuals relying on incontinence diapers for disabled adults.

FAQs

What are the best intellectual disabilities diapers for adults?

High-absorbency, breathable, and hypoallergenic diapers offer superior protection and comfort.

How often should intellectual disabilities diapers be changed?

Change every 3-4 hours or immediately after soiling to prevent rashes and discomfort.

Are there eco-friendly diapers for disabled adults?

Yes, reusable cloth diapers and biodegradable disposables are sustainable options.

How can I prevent leaks in intellectual disabilities diapers?

Choose the right size, ensure a snug fit, and use booster pads for extra protection.
